Jeff Yass is a co-founder of Susquehanna International Group (SIG), a major global trading and market-making firm. SIG is known for options expertise, quantitative trading, and a training culture grounded in probabilistic decision-making. Yass’s firm is influential across derivatives markets even though it is less of a traditional long-only stock-picking franchise.

Jeff Yass's Q4 2017 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2017, Jeff Yass held 10,541 positions worth $283B, up 9.5% from $259B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 23% of the portfolio.

Jeff Yass's Q4 2017 filing shows 1,808 new, 3,387 increased, 3,810 reduced and 1,384 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Union Pacific: 2,326,570 shares worth $312M. The largest sale was Amazon, an estimated $695M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 2.6% of assets, up from 2.4%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Communication Services.
